Originally Posted by xmo
21 F-Type R's would be few and far between anywhere in the US.

Jaguar was selling something like 4000+ F-Type cars per year in the US but that dropped to a little over 2000 per year by 2019.

I assume that the sales drop is one thing that prompted Jaguar to modernize the styling. How that will affect sales is unclear because of the virus, but with 21's only having been on sale for a relatively short time, there probably aren't more than 300 21 F-Types in the entire US and maybe half of those are R's..

My local dealer sold their 21's but they do have a Fuji white 20 R coupe at a good discount.

I checked inventory of 2021 models online at the Jaguar USA website for what was available all over Southern California. Most dealers only had one or two. A lot of convertibles and 4 cylinder models which means that is what the demand is here, or maybe that's all that they could get from the factory at this time. No dealer had anything close to the color combo and options that I want so I have pretty much resigned myself to placing an order and waiting 4 months.
